The software development industry is rapidly evolving, and acquiring the right skills through quality education is crucial for success. In the UK, there are numerous software development courses that cater to various learning needs and career goals. This article explores some of the best software de...
Category: Software Development
Adaptive Software Development (ASD) is a methodology that emerged as a response to the limitations of traditional software development approaches. It emphasizes adaptability, collaboration, and flexibility, making it particularly well-suited for dynamic and complex environments. This article explore...
The General Data Protection Regulation (GDPR) is a comprehensive data protection law introduced by the European Union to safeguard the privacy and personal data of individuals. It has had a profound impact on software development, requiring developers to incorporate various features and practices to...
Introduction:In the ever-evolving landscape of software development, establishing clear and precise technical requirements is essential for successful project execution. These requirements serve as a foundation, guiding the development team through the project lifecycle, ensuring that the final prod...
In the rapidly evolving field of software development, staying abreast of the latest trends is crucial for professionals and organizations aiming to maintain a competitive edge. This comprehensive analysis explores the current trends shaping the software development landscape, emphasizing emerging t...
IntroductionAgile software development methodology has become a cornerstone in the world of software engineering. Its flexible, iterative approach aims to deliver high-quality software efficiently while adapting to changing requirements. This article delves into the various advantages and disadvanta...
The global software development market is witnessing substantial growth, driven by technological advancements and increasing digitalization across various industries. This comprehensive analysis explores the current market size, trends, and future projections in the software development sector.Marke...
IntroductionIn today's fast-paced technological landscape, effective software development practices are crucial for delivering high-quality products on time and within budget. This guide covers best practices that can help streamline the development process, improve code quality, and enhance team pr...
A software development team is a complex ecosystem where each member plays a critical role in ensuring the success of a project. Understanding these roles and their responsibilities is key to fostering a collaborative and productive environment. This article will provide an in-depth overview of the ...
The Software Development Life Cycle (SDLC) is a framework that describes the stages involved in developing software applications. It is essential for candidates to understand the various phases of SDLC and how to articulate them during interviews. Here, we provide an in-depth exploration of common i...